Nika and Tim played a series of card games. A draw was impossible. They agreed in advance that after each game the winner receives more points than the loser and that the loser receives a positive number of points, and they fixed exactly how many points the winner and the loser get. After some number of games Nika had \(30\) points, while Tim, who had won \(2\) of the games, had \(25\) points. How many points did the winner of an individual game receive?
